Course Details

Ergonomic Fundamentals: Understanding the basics of ergonomics and its importance in the workplace
Ergonomic Assessments: Learning how to conduct comprehensive ergonomic assessments to identify potential risks
Ergonomic Interventions: Designing and implementing effective ergonomic solutions to mitigate identified risks
Human Factors: Exploring the relationship between human factors and ergonomics in crisis management
Safety Culture: Building a strong safety culture that prioritizes ergonomics and crisis management
Regulations and Standards: Complying with relevant ergonomic regulations and standards in crisis management
Communication and Training: Developing effective communication and training strategies to promote ergonomic awareness and crisis management
Data Analysis: Analyzing ergonomic data to evaluate the effectiveness of interventions and identify areas for improvement
Case Studies: Examining real-world examples of successful ergonomic crisis management interventions

Career Path

The **Executive Development Programme in Ergonomic Crisis Management** prepares professionals to tackle ergonomic issues, ensuring workspaces optimize employee well-being and productivity. This programme focuses on five essential roles: 1. **Ergonomic Specialist**: Assesses and modifies work environments to minimize physical strain and improve functionality. 2. **Safety Engineer**: Develops and implements safety protocols to prevent accidents and protect employees. 3. **Human Factors Engineer**: Studies human-machine interaction to improve system design, reducing errors and increasing efficiency. 4. **Ergonomic Consultant**: Provides expert advice on ergonomic issues, recommending solutions tailored to specific industries and organizations. 5. **Health & Safety Manager**: Oversees the entire safety and health programme, ensuring compliance with regulations and promoting a safety culture. The UK job market is experiencing an increasing demand for these professionals, with competitive salary ranges reflecting their expertise: * **Ergonomic Specialist**: £30,000 - £45,000 * **Safety Engineer**: £35,000 - £50,000 * **Human Factors Engineer**: £30,000 - £50,000 * **Ergonomic Consultant**: £40,000 - £60,000 * **Health & Safety Manager**: £45,000 - £70,000 Our Executive Development Programme in Ergonomic Crisis Management offers a comprehensive curriculum, empowering professionals to succeed in these growing roles.
